Auto Mechanics of Tooth Movement
Understanding exactly how teeth relocate throughout orthodontic therapy is important for both orthodontists and clients to realize the technicians of tooth movement. When stress is related to a tooth, it initiates a procedure referred to as bone remodeling. This procedure involves the break down and rebuilding of bone cells to enable the tooth to relocate into its appropriate position. The pressure applied by braces or aligners creates a cascade of occasions within the periodontal tendon, bring about the repositioning of the tooth.
Tooth motion occurs in reaction to the force applied and the body's all-natural action to that pressure. As the tooth moves, bone is resorbed on one side and transferred on the other. This constant cycle of bone remodeling enables the tooth to shift slowly over time. Orthodontists meticulously prepare the direction and quantity of force needed to attain the wanted movement, taking into account variables such as tooth root size and bone thickness.
Technologies in Modern Orthodontics
To discover the advancements in orthodontic treatment, allow's look into the cutting-edge technologies utilized in modern orthodontics. In recent times, the area of orthodontics has seen amazing technical advancements that have reinvented the method teeth are corrected the alignment of and straightened. Among the most significant developments is the introduction of clear aligner systems like Invisalign. These personalized aligners are nearly unnoticeable and provide an even more discreet choice to typical dental braces.
Furthermore, innovations in 3D imaging technology have actually enabled orthodontists to create accurate treatment strategies customized to every individual's special oral structure. Cone beam computed tomography (CBCT) scans provide in-depth 3D photos of the teeth, roots, and jaw, allowing for even more precise medical diagnosis and treatment.
